    Quick Answer: 

    MSME (Udyam) registration is a free, online recognition for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ises in India, granted through the Udyam Registration Portal. It isn't mandatory, but it unlocks cheaper bank loans, government tender access, faster payment protection, and various subsidy schemes. You only need your Aadhaar and PAN, no documents to upload, no government fees to pay, and the certificate typically arrives within minutes to a couple of working days.

    What Is MSME Registration?

    MSME stands for Micro, Small, and Medium Enterprises. The registration is officially called Udyam Registration and was introduced by the Government of India to formally recognise small and medium businesses and extend a range of benefits around taxation, credit access, and ease of doing business.

    It is entirely optional, but in practice, most founders who skip it end up missing out on meaningful advantages including lower interest rates on working capital loans, easier access to government tenders, patent fee rebates, and legal protection around delayed payments from larger buyers.

    MSME Registration is done through the Udyam Registration Portal (udyamregistration.gov.in), and it's a purely digital process, no physical visits, no document uploads, and no registration fee.

    MSME Classification: Revised Limits (Effective April 2025)

    The criteria for what counts as "micro," "small," or "medium" used to be based only on investment in plant, machinery, or equipment. The government later added an annual turnover criterion as well, and the Union Budget 2025 revised both limits upward, effective from 1 April 2025.

    Here's how the classification has changed:

    New MSME Classification Criteria as per Union Budget 2025

    Criteria

    Micro

    Small

    Medium

    Current Investment Limit

    Up to ₹2.5 crore

    Up to ₹25 crore

    Up to ₹125 crore

    Current Turnover Limit

    Up to ₹10 crore

    Up to ₹100 crore

    Up to ₹500 crore

    Founder takeaway: if your startup was previously hovering just outside the "small" category, the revised limits may now bring you back into scope. It is worth re-checking your eligibility even if you assumed you'd outgrown it.

    Who Is Eligible for MSME Registration?

    Any manufacturing unit, service business, or wholesale/retail trade entity that fits within the above investment and turnover limits can apply. This includes:

    • Individuals, startups, and solo entrepreneurs
    • Private limited and public limited companies
    • Sole proprietorships
    • Partnership firms
    • Limited Liability Partnerships (LLPs)
    • Self Help Groups (SHGs)
    • Co-operative societies
    • Trusts

    In other words, your legal structure doesn't disqualify you, what matters is whether your investment and turnover fall within the prescribed thresholds.

    What are the Documents Required for MSME Registration?

    You don't need to upload any documents at all. This is where most founders are pleasantly surprised. The only details required are:

    • Aadhaar number (of the proprietor, managing partner, or authorised signatory, depending on entity type)
    • PAN number
    • GSTIN 
    • Business Information

    The Udyam portal automatically fetches your PAN and GST-linked business details directly from government databases, you simply enter the numbers and let the system do the verification.

    One important nuance: GST registration is not compulsory for MSME registration if your business is otherwise exempt from GST under the law. But if your business is legally required to have GST registration, you'll need to enter your GSTIN as part of the Udyam application, you can't bypass it.

    How to Register for MSME (Udyam) Online: Step-by-Step

    The entire process happens on the Udyam Registration Portal and takes only a few minutes if your Aadhaar and PAN details are in order.

    For New Applicants (Not Previously Registered, or Holding EM-II):

    • Step 1: Visit Udyam portal, click "For New Entrepreneurs who are not Registered yet as MSME or those with EM-II."
    • Step 2: Enter your Aadhaar number and name, then click "Validate and Generate OTP." Enter the OTP received to verify your identity.
    • Step 3: Select your "Type of Organisation" and enter your PAN number, and other required information
    • Step 4: Once PAN is verified, the full Udyam Registration form appears. Fill in your personal details and your enterprise details such as business name, address, activity type, bank details, and employment information.
    • Step 5: Enter your investment and turnover figures, accept the self-declaration, verify with the OTP.
    • Step 6: Your Udyam Registration Certificate is emailed to you automatically once the form is processed.

    For Businesses Already Holding UAM Registration:

    If you already have an older Udyog Aadhaar Memorandum (UAM) registration, click "For those having registration as UAM" on the homepage and enter your Udyog Aadhaar Number. Choose whether to receive the OTP via mobile or email (as registered under UAM), validate it, and complete the remaining details on the form to migrate to Udyam registration.

    MSME Registration Fees

    There is no fee for MSME/Udyam registration. It is completely free on the official Udyam portal. However, a consultant, an agency, or a third-party website that may ask you to pay for the professional fee. Rest no government fee is required.

    How to Check MSME Registration Status?

    To check the MSME Registration status:

    1. Visit the Udyam registration portal.
    2. Click "Print/Verify", then select "Verify Udyam Registration Number."
    3. Enter your Reference Number, fill in the captcha, and click "Verify."

    The status for MSME Registration will be on your screen

    MSME Registration Certificate and Registration Number

    Once your application is processed, you receive an e-certificate known as the Udyam Registration Certificate (also commonly called the MSME registration certificate). It carries a scannable QR code linking to your enterprise's verified details, along with a permanent 19-digit Udyam/MSME Registration Number that serves as your business's unique identity for all MSME-related benefits.

    How to Download Your MSME Certificate?

    To download your MSME Certificate Online:

    1. Go to the Udyam portal and click "Print/Verify," then "Print Udyam Certificate."
    2. Enter your Udyam Registration Number and mobile number, choose your OTP option, and click "Validate & Generate OTP."
    3. Enter the OTP and click "Validate OTP and Login."
    4. Download or print your certificate once logged in.

    Your Certificate will be downloaded successfully. 

    What are the Benefits of MSME Registration?

    For founders deciding whether the (minimal) effort is worth it, here's the advantages of MSME Registration:

    • Lower Borrowing Costs: Registered MSMEs qualify for priority sector lending at reduced interest rates, and easy bank loans. 
    • Payment Protection by Law: Under the MSMED Act, buyers must pay MSME suppliers within 45 days. Delays attract compound interest at three times the RBI bank rate and the overdue amount becomes non-deductible for the buyer. This helps MSMEs to avoid delayed payments.
    • Government Tender Advantages: EMD waivers on e-tenders, get up to 15% price preference over non-MSME bidders, and priority access to the Government e-Marketplace (GeM).
    • Tax and Fee Concessions: Extended MAT credit carry-forward (15 years vs. standard 10), 50% rebate on patent filing fees, reduced trademark fees, and ISO certification reimbursement.
    • Export and Market Support: Priority at international trade fairs, eligibility under the Market Promotion and Development Scheme, and access to ZED certification for export readiness.

    Founders Takeaway: If your startup sells to large enterprises, bids for government contracts, or borrows for growth, MSME registration directly affects your cash flow, your borrowing cost, and your legal standing. It takes minutes to get and costs nothing.
